A slanted, brush-script design with connected lowercase and prominent entry/exit strokes that create a continuous handwritten rhythm. Strokes show clear thick-to-thin modulation with rounded terminals and teardrop-like joins, giving letters a polished, inked feel rather than a dry-pen texture. Uppercase forms are compact and curvy with occasional modest swashes, while the lowercase has a low x-height and generous ascenders/descenders that emphasize bounce and movement. Spacing is lively and slightly irregular in a natural way, with letterforms narrowing and widening as they flow across a word.

This face is best suited to short, prominent text where its connected script and bold contrast can carry personality—logos, product packaging, café or boutique signage, posters, and punchy headlines. It can also work for invitations or greeting-style graphics when set with ample size and breathing room, while extended body copy is less ideal due to its dense cursive connectivity.

The overall tone feels warm and personable, with a nostalgic mid-century signage flavor. Its bold, smooth strokes read as upbeat and inviting, while the calligraphic contrast and loops add a touch of romance and formality. The italic slant and flowing connections project speed and confidence rather than delicacy.

The design appears intended to capture a smooth, brush-lettered look that balances legibility with expressive flourish. Its consistent stroke modulation and rounded joins suggest a goal of creating a confident, display-oriented script that evokes vintage lettering and friendly brand voice.

The numerals follow the same cursive logic, with rounded shapes and angled stress that keep them visually consistent with the letters. At display sizes the thick strokes and looping counters remain clear, but the compact x-height and tight joins can make long passages feel dense.
